    At first glance, the idea of “ranked choice” voting seems like a pretty good idea. Voters rank candidates in order of preference rather than picking just one. If no candidate receives a majority of first-place votes, the remaining ballots “are reallocated from the lowest-performing finishers to second or third choices,” according to Politico. The process continues until one candidate has received 50% of the vote.What this means in the real world is a delayed result as the process of tabulating votes can continue for three or even four rounds.   • World's first case of bird flu in porpoise: Sweden

    09/01/2022 7:09:19 AM PDT · by dynachrome · 9 replies
    Phys.org ^ | 8-31-22 | unattributed
    A porpoise found stranded on a Swedish beach in June died of bird flu, the first time the virus has been detected in a porpoise, Sweden's National Veterinary Institute said Wednesday. "As far as we know this is the first confirmed case in the world of bird flu in a porpoise," veterinarian Elina Thorsson said in a statement. "It is likely that the porpoise somehow came into contact with infected birds," she said. The young male was found stranded, alive, on a beach in western Sweden in late June.
